How they compare

Estonia currently reports 716,019 against 680,291 in Cyprus, a difference of 35,728.

That makes Estonia's figure about 1.1 times Cyprus's.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Estonia has been ahead every year.

Cyprus ranks 155th and Estonia ranks 152nd of 215 countries.

Estonia has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cyprus Estonia Difference Ahead
1960s 312,285 705,634 393,349 Estonia
1970s 334,386 766,368 431,982 Estonia
1980s 358,659 815,177 456,519 Estonia
1990s 419,924 781,562 361,638 Estonia
2000s 506,214 727,871 221,657 Estonia
2010s 598,316 702,169 103,853 Estonia
2020s 663,534 710,558 47,024 Estonia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
